> Deep, minimal, subtle machine music from the ever-enigmatic Basic Channel
> crew. Does anyone know what the full title of this release is, and is it a new
> one? All I can make out is 'Basic Channel' and 'Quadrant' followed by something
> else which I can't read properly (not Q1.1), followed by 'I' on one side and
> 'II' on the other. Anyway, version I is my favourite, building and dropping
> throughout with a typical kick and subliminal bass, adding claps and hats as it
> progresses, with snatches of vocal-type sounds and of course those trademark
> soft, evolving, delayed metallic loops. Version II is simpler, starting with
> white noise, building with the bass and kick, adding more complex loops and
> echoes on the metallic sounds, then dropping until the end.
Quadrant Dub 1 & 2. Not too new, but not too old, either. Basic Channel
12'' can't be dated. My personal favorite(s):Q
